#1a7836 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1a7836 is composed of 10.2% red, 47.1% green and 21.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 78.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 55% yellow and 52.9% black. It has a hue angle of 137.9 degrees, a saturation of 64.4% and a lightness of 28.6%. #1a7836 color hex could be obtained by blending #34f06c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336633.

Shades and Tints of #1a7836

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020703 is the darkest color, while #f6fdf8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#1a7836

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#474b48 is the less saturated color, while #048e2d is the most saturated one.
